MIAMI, FL — A Florida statewide amber alert was issued Tuesday for a 10-year-old Miami girl who has been missing since Saturday and may be traveling in a white van.

The Florida Department of Law Enforcement said Randi Canion was last seen around the 7800 block of North Bayshore drive in Miami.

"The child may be in the company of an unidentified white male, unknown height, unknown weight," according to the Florida Department of Law Enforcement. "They may be traveling in a white van."

The child is described as black, 5 feet 3 inches tall, 140 pounds with black hair and brown eyes. Her hair is styled in box braids.

Officer Mike Vega of the Miami Police Department told reporters that Canion has run away several times in the past.

"We just need the pubic's help in finding this young girl who may be in danger," Vega told reporters. "In none of the other times that she's run away it has gone for this long. They've always had some sort of communication with her."

To report a tip, call the Miami Police Department at 305-603-6300 or dial 9-1-1.
